Livingston County, IL

Infant daycare in Livingston County, IL costs $177 per week ($9,227 per year) for center-based care, and $158 per week for family daycare. With a median household income of $68,175, the childcare burden is 13.5% of income. This is above the national median of $174/wk.

Cost Breakdown by Age Group

Age GroupCenter/WkCenter/YrFamily/WkFamily/Yr
Infant (0-1)$177$9,227$158$8,233
Toddler (1-2)N/AN/A$158$8,233
Preschool (3-5)$152$7,887$158$8,237
School-Age (6+)$68$3,553$31$1,625

Livingston County Childcare FAQ

Center-based infant care in Livingston County costs $177 per week ($9,227 per year). Family-based infant care costs $158 per week ($8,233 per year). Data from the DOL National Database of Childcare Prices.

The Childcare Burden Index for Livingston County is 13.5%, rated "Moderate". This means a family earning the median income of $68,175 would spend about 13.5% of their income on infant center-based childcare.

The national median weekly infant center care cost is $174. Livingston County at $177/wk is 2% above the national median. Annualized, infant center care in Livingston County costs $9,227 per year.

In Livingston County, IL, the most affordable option is typically family-based (home) daycare. Infant family daycare costs $158/wk compared to $177/wk for center-based. For preschool-age children, family daycare is $158/wk vs $152/wk at a center. School-age after-care is the least expensive category at $31/wk (family) or $68/wk (center).

Childcare costs are weekly median prices from the DOL. Burden Index = annual infant center care / median household income.
